A tall stack of responsive, light foam offers next-level cushioning.

Take maximum cushioning to the next level with the Vomero Plus. It provides an ultra-comfortable ride for everyday runs thanks to a mountainous stack of full-length ZoomX foam, the most responsive foam in the industry. Plus, the engineered mesh upper is made from soft, breathable yarn for a comfortable fit.

ZoomX foam midsole

The ultra-responsive ZoomX foam midsole delivers Nike's highest energy return.

Soft upper

An engineered mesh upper provides soft breathability.

Durable Traction

The high-abrasion rubber outsole offers durable traction.

Product Details

  • Weight: 292g approx. (men's size 9)
  • Heel-to-toe drop: 10mm
  • Webbed lace loops for an adjustable fit
  • Reflective design details

  • Comfortable shoe to build miles during the week and long runs

    cpaxt041 - 19 Sept 2025

    I’ve run about 90 miles in these over the last 18 days and I would describe the difference in feel, compared to running in Nike Frees (which I also love) being like going from sleeping on a pad on the floor to sleeping on a memory foam mattress. I’m increasing mileage now as I build up for my next marathon and also wanted something that would help alleviate tension around both Achilles and switching to these shoes seems to help with that. These feel like they are going to help run a ton of miles without wearing down. They do have a little bit of a bounce/wobble to them, but I ultimately like this. I also like it that they don’t have a flyplate, it’s great to have this cushioning without that same amount of forward propulsion for training. One thing to note, the offset is 10mm and I normally run in 8mm or less. I was hesitant to get something with a greater heel to toe drop because I tried that once and it felt like running with a door jam under foot, like blocking my heel from dropping normally. Thankfully, these squish enough when you land that the extra 2mm compared to what I’m used to is not noticeable at all. Finally, while I like these a lot, I would be very curious to try these with more of a Flyknit upper because the upper does feel like a bit of extra cushion and it takes some attention to get the laces tied up tight so that they don’t feel too big or loose. I just saw the overview of the Vomero Premium before I wrote this, and it looks like the new option is a little bit trimmed down in the upper, which looks like it will be great.

  • Pros and cons

    BenS396675267 - 25 Sept 2025

    Not owned Vomeros so comparing them to the Invincibles, I’m a solid runner who averages about 90k/week. I found them to be really well cushioned and lighter than the aforementioned Invincibles. However I found them to be quite unstable, I felt the slightest alteration in terrain led to stress in my ankles and knees. Maybe my running style doesn’t suit these trainers, but based on my experience so far I would revert to a more stable model rather than these.
